[QUOTE="Dano1, post: 733797, member: 14209"] I shoot them out of my 7 STW using a stout charge of Retumbo. they shoot really well, but have to be seated out way past mag length to get the accuracy out of my rig. I am switching to 175g Sierras becaues of this problem and It seems that they will be close enough ballistcally that they will be useful out to 1000yds. I do hunt with Berger VLDs in other calibers and they have worked awesome for me, there are those who don't like them and we have an agreement to push too hard at each other :) I don't have any experience with the 180g VLDs on game yet, this may come later.... I personally believe that a 7 STW is also good for the Heavy for caliber bullets and with slow powders and a good long barrel they really can be quite impressive. Heck, Broz is shooting out past 1000yds with a .300 Win mag and taking game. The STW is a versitile cartidge. Dan [/QUOTE]
